What Does a Materials Management Technician Do?

Supports all aspects of the UTMB Supply Chain Management Logistics Division.  Perform basic clerical and manual tasks involved in the verification, receipt, storage, issuance and delivery of materials, supplies and equipment (medical / surgical & non-medical / surgical).

What is the average of a Materials Management Technician in Michigan?

The Materials Management Technician salary range is from $61,598 to $83,089, and the average Materials Management Technician salary is $73,353/year in Michigan. The Materials Management Technician's salary will change in different locations.

Which location pays the highest Materials Management Technician salary in the United States?

The Materials Management Technician salary in San Jose, CA is $93,270 which is the highest in the US.

What kinds of reasons will influence the Materials Management Technician's salary?

Besides the location, employees' education degree, related skills, and work experience also will influence the salary. Try to improve your skills and experience to get a higher salary for the position of Materials Management Technician.
